Job Description
Develops and delivers location-aware visualization software using JavaScript and related technologies to support data analysis and improve applications for government and organizational clients, collaborating with technical teams to create high-quality web and mobile solutions.
Key Responsibilities
- Design, build, and deliver software solutions for Esri customers
- Develop front-end applications using JavaScript following industry standards
- Ensure high-quality software delivery and contribute to strategic development directions
- Solve complex problems related to application design, development, and user experience
- Collaborate with technical teams and colleagues throughout the development process
- Leverage peer knowledge to understand business trends, customer needs, and technology adoption
- Stay current with web development technologies, methodologies, and design techniques
Requirements
- Five (5) years of professional experience in a similar position supporting responsibilities such as developing visualization software, collaborating with technical teams, and delivering high-quality software solutions.
- Professional experience in crafting holistic solutions that are appropriate for a customer’s budget and situation.
- Strong foundation in software development principles.
- Ability to analyze software algorithms and identify improvements.
- Proficiency with web development technologies including JavaScript, HTML5, CSS3, and NodeJS.
- Experience using industry-standard design patterns, development methodologies, and deployment models in software development.
- Understanding of software development methodologies such as Agile, Scrum, and Waterfall.
- Knowledge of software design techniques including UML, entity relationship diagramming, use cases, and data flow diagramming, and understanding their impact on design quality, team collaboration, and work product.
- Working knowledge of databases such as MongoDB, Oracle, SQL Server, and PostgreSQL.
-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Mathematics, Geographic Information Systems (GIS), or a STEM-related field.
